What Kind of Flooring is Used in the Dairy Industry?

In the dairy industry, flooring choices are pivotal to maintaining a safe and efficient processing environment. Two common types of flooring used are dairy tile and epoxy flooring.

Dairy Tile Flooring: Dairy tile, also known as dairy brick or dairy tile, is a traditional and trusted flooring option. Composed of ceramic or clay tiles, it boasts a smooth, glazed surface that is easy to clean, crucial for maintaining stringent hygiene standards in dairy facilities. Dairy tiles also provide excellent resistance to moisture and chemicals, making them a durable choice. Moreover, their non-slip properties enhance safety in areas prone to spills.

Epoxy Flooring: Epoxy flooring is gaining popularity in the dairy industry due to its versatility. This seamless flooring system is made by mixing epoxy resin with hardening agents and then applying it as a liquid over the existing substrate. Once cured, epoxy forms a tough, impermeable surface that resists chemicals, moisture, and bacterial growth. Its seamless nature prevents cracks and crevices where contaminants can accumulate, ensuring a hygienic environment. Epoxy flooring also offers customizable options, including non-slip additives and various colors, to meet specific dairy facility needs.

What Type of Tile is Used in Dairy Industry?

In the dairy industry, maintaining a sterile and safe processing environment is paramount, and acid proof tiles are a commonly employed solution. These specialized tiles are typically made of materials like vitrified porcelain or high-density quarry tiles, and they are designed to withstand the harsh chemical and acidic conditions prevalent in dairy facilities.

Acid proof tiles possess excellent resistance to the corrosive properties of acids, detergents, and other harsh chemicals used during the cleaning and sanitation processes in dairy plants. This resistance ensures the longevity of the flooring while simultaneously preventing the formation of cracks or crevices where contaminants could accumulate. Moreover, acid-proof tiles often feature a textured surface to enhance slip resistance, making them a practical choice for areas prone to spills and moisture, such as processing floors and wash stations. These qualities collectively contribute to a hygienic and efficient dairy processing environment.

What is a Dairy Tile?

A dairy tile, also known as a dairy brick or milk tile, is a specialized type of flooring tile designed for use in dairy processing facilities. Typically made from materials like ceramic or clay, dairy tiles are engineered to meet stringent hygiene and durability requirements. They feature a smooth, glazed surface that is easy to clean and maintain, crucial for ensuring cleanliness in dairy environments. These tiles are also resistant to moisture and chemicals, which are prevalent in dairy operations. Dairy tiles are known for their non-slip properties, providing safety in areas susceptible to spills and ensuring a sanitary and efficient processing space for dairy products.

What is the best flooring system for a food processing facility?

There are different types of industrial floors that various organizations have approved. Although each of them has its positive features, a solution can be called the best. 2 different food safe floor coverings are most preferred worldwide: Antacid Tile Flooring and Epoxy Flooring.

Which is better, tiles or epoxy?

There are sharp differences between Antacid Tile and Epoxy Flooring. No matter what area of the food industry you are in, the priority is hygiene. Floors with hygienic values should be preferred.

Floor Slump

Resin-based epoxy floors can have varying thicknesses so that local subsidence may occur. However, a flat surface is very important since there is heavy human and vehicle traffic in food production facilities, factories, cafeterias. For this, the industrial floor should not collapse.

Acid-proof tiles are always of the same thickness and have a flat surface. As a result, antacid tile products can’t experience a problem, such as the collapse of the industrial floor.

Bacterial Growth on the Ground

Many bacteria cause foodborne infections and intoxications. The relationship between foodstuffs and microorganisms may end with hygienic floors. Since pores can form on epoxy floors, bacteria can grow and multiply rapidly in these pores. This will pose serious problems for the food produced in the facility and the ground.

Since antacid tiles are non-porous, they prevent the formation of bacteria.

Decreased Anti-Slip Value of the Floor

Epoxy floors may lose their anti-slip values at first or over time. Employees, pallet trucks, forklifts, story food carts, etc., create mobile traffic in food facilities, and there is a high risk of work accidents on a sliding floor. This risk should be minimized. This will not be possible with epoxy floor coatings.

Anti-acid tiles are produced in R9, R10, R11, and R12 classes according to CEN/TS 16165 DIN 51130 standard. The preference of antacid tiles on an industrial floor with a density of people and vehicles has become a necessity rather than a choice. Therefore, antacid tile stands out as an alternative solution for all food businesses and food factories that prioritize occupational safety.

Color Change of the Ground

In a food business, whether it is a restaurant kitchen or a dairy factory, visuality is everything, and “first sight” is an issue that should be considered in customer satisfaction. The planned / unplanned visits of the official institutions or customers that supervise the food safety, the cleanliness of the floor, its hygienic appearance, and a flat color will give the company a feeling of 100% confidence.

Unfortunately, it is a negative situation that the floor has different color tones from place to place. The color change is inevitable on polyurethane, epoxy, and resin floors. On the other hand, antacid tile does not change color for life and can be easily cleaned.

Harm to Health

Epoxy floors are produced from chemicals. Likewise, they are chemical products on polyurethane and resin floors. However, since the antacid tile is produced using natural materials, it provides hygienic floors. According to international standards, industrial antacid tile is ceramic made of raw materials pressed at high pressures.

Vibratory Application Technique
Vibratory application technique in industrial anti-acid porcelain tile flooring begins with removing the existing concrete floor from dirt. The concrete floor is cleaned from dirt, spilled sand, and waste by pressurized water washing machines. After cleaning the floor, the mortar is poured, where the anti-acid tiles will be combined with the floor. After the mortar is poured, the floor is improved to get a smooth floor. Thus, the floor, which is both flat and clean, is made suitable for the placement of anti-acid tile floor mortar. High-quality adhesives are applied to the fresh mortar. After applying high-quality adhesive, anti-acid tiles are assembled parallel to the rope and miter.
After the tile installation process, pre-compression is performed, ensuring no space between the floor and the tiles. This technique is called the vibratory compression technique because horizontal and vertical vibration movements are used during compression. After all these applications, it should be left for a while for the floor to become suitable for the application. In this process, the tiles are frozen by the mortar’s own heat, as the water absorption rate is zero. After the vibration process is completed and left for a while, a dust vacuum process is applied to clean the surfaces. Then, a liquid epoxy filling is applied to the joints.
VSEE VIBRATION SYSTEM XW1000 is epoxy bonding and W13 liquid epoxy grouting application system;
it has been accepted in facilities with (-40 – +70) degrees heat environment on the floors of food factories in developed countries. The VSEE system is a CE-certified XW1000, gel paste type epoxy-based adhesive and epoxy-based W13 liquid joint filler application, which has been specially developed for the vibratory application method and has a much higher adhesion strength than its counterparts, and is also applied with a machine system.
VSEE is an indispensable solution for installations that require particularly high mechanical strength. Solving the solid and long-lasting floor needs of hot and cold rooms, acidic and caustic environments of all kinds of food, meat, milk, fish, beverage, and bakery product producers. It is a system where masters made 400 doses of m3 400 kg of cementitious thick bed mortar and ceramic application on the same day and saved time.
It is the most economical and guaranteed solution with minimum maintenance cost in the long term.
VSFE VIBRATION SYSTEM flex bonding and W13 epoxy joint filler application system
It is a high-strength cement-based, two-component C2TE S1 class flex adhesive and machine system epoxy-based W13 liquid joint filler application. This is a suitable system, especially for industrial facilities that require medium and weak chemical resistance and medium-light mechanical strength.
It is a time-saving system, thanks to the application of 400 doses of thick bed mortar and ceramics in the same day while solving the floor needs of all kinds of meat, milk, fish, beverage, and bakery product producers in acidic and non-caustic environments.
Thanks to its minimum maintenance requirement, it is also a cost-effective solution alternative.
VSFF VIBRATION SYSTEM; flex adhesive and flex joint filler application system;
It is an economical application that uses the advantages of vibrating system application with high strength two-component C2TE S1 class flex adhesive and CG2 class flex joint filler. Therefore, it is a suitable system especially for industrial facilities that require medium-light mechanical strength (markets etc.) and operate at dry and normal temperatures.
It is the most economical solution alternative thanks to its minimum maintenance requirement. Also, it is a time-saving system, thanks to the application of 400 doses of thick bed mortar and joint filling with ceramics on the same day.

Effective Drainage Systems

The integration of effective drainage systems is a crucial aspect of designing brewery floors. In the brewing industry, where the production environment is constantly exposed to liquids and spills, having a robust drainage system is essential for maintaining cleanliness and safety. Stainless steel drains are frequently recommended for breweries due to their excellent corrosion resistance. This characteristic is vital in an environment where floors are often exposed to various substances, including water, brewing ingredients, and cleaning chemicals. The use of stainless steel in brewery floor drains ensures longevity and reliability, as these materials can withstand the acidic and caustic elements typically found in breweries without deteriorating. This durability is critical in preserving the cleanliness and overall integrity of the brewery environment.

Moreover, the design of brewery trench drains is another crucial factor. These drains are designed to efficiently manage and channel away liquid waste, which is a common byproduct of the brewing process. A well-designed brewery trench drain system ensures that wastewater is swiftly removed from the brewing area, thereby preventing any potential slip hazards or unsanitary conditions. This aspect is particularly important in maintaining a hygienic brewing process, as standing water or uncontrolled spillage can lead to contamination and pose a risk to the quality of the brew. Properly installed and maintained trench drains not only contribute to a safer working environment but also play a significant role in ensuring the brewery’s compliance with health and safety standards.

Key Certifications for Breweries

In the realm of beer production, adhering to various certifications and standards is crucial for ensuring both the quality of the product and compliance with industry regulations. Breweries, particularly those looking to export their products or operate in different markets, need to be aware of several important certifications. Firstly, for breweries operating in the United States or looking to enter the U.S. market, FDA approval is essential. The Food and Drug Administration (FDA) sets and enforces standards for food safety, which includes beer production. This means breweries must comply with specific hygiene and safety standards and undergo regular inspections.

Another key certification for breweries is HACCP (Hazard Analysis and Critical Control Points). HACCP is a globally recognized management system focusing on food safety through the analysis and control of biological, chemical, and physical hazards. This system helps breweries identify potential food safety hazards and implement effective control measures. Additionally, ISO 22000, an international standard for food safety management systems, is highly regarded in the industry. It demonstrates a brewery’s ability to effectively manage food safety risks and ensure the quality of its products. Compliance with local and national alcohol regulations is also critical, as these vary significantly by country and region. Breweries must understand and adhere to these regulations to operate legally and successfully.

Advanced Tile Flooring for Abattoirs: Acid-Resistant, Slip-Proof, and Hygienic

Tile Flooring in abattoirs is not just a practical solution but a technologically advanced one, especially when considering the hostile environment of meat processing facilities. The acid resistance of these tiles is a critical feature, as abattoirs often use strong cleaning agents and deal with organic acids from meat processing. The tiles are manufactured using materials that are non-reactive to a wide range of acidic substances, ensuring longevity and maintaining surface integrity even under constant exposure to these harsh chemicals. Moreover, the chemical resistance of these tiles extends beyond just acids; they are also resistant to alkalis, solvents, and other industrial chemicals commonly found in abattoir environments. This robust resistance protects the flooring from degradation, thus preventing the need for frequent replacements and reducing long-term maintenance costs.

The slip-resistance of tile flooring in abattoirs is another vital technical aspect. These floors are often exposed to wet and slippery conditions, making slip resistance a top priority for worker safety. The tiles are designed with a textured surface that provides increased traction underfoot, significantly reducing the risk of slips and falls. This texturing is achieved through various surface treatments or by incorporating materials that naturally provide grip, even when wet. Additionally, tile flooring in abattoirs is engineered for high levels of hygiene. They are often treated with antimicrobial agents that inhibit the growth of bacteria, molds, and fungi, essential in maintaining a sterile environment crucial for meat processing. This hygienic property is complemented by the ease of cleaning and sanitizing tile floors, ensuring that they can be effectively cleaned with minimal effort.

Furthermore, the temperature resistance of these tiles makes them an exceptionally versatile option for different zones within an abattoir. They can withstand extreme temperature variations, which is essential for areas like freezers and hot washdown zones. This property is due to the thermal stability of the materials used in tile manufacturing, which do not crack or lose integrity when subjected to sudden temperature changes. Such durability is crucial in abattoirs, where floors must endure not only thermal shocks but also the weight and movement of heavy machinery and equipment. This combination of acid resistance, chemical resistance, slip resistance, hygiene, and temperature resistance makes tile flooring an unparalleled choice for abattoirs, providing a safe, durable, and sanitary environment that meets the rigorous demands of the meat processing industry.
